- Dawn Underwood ★★★★☆
Prices I found on line were wrong but still not bad we tried a few items; small pulled pork sandwich, full rack, brisket plate with Mac and cheese, spicy sausage links, 1/4 chicken and potato salad. The small pulled pork sandwich with pickles was very good. If you do add coleslaw I would ask for it on the side if you’re taking it to go. The full rack of ribs were very good like a competition rib not fall of the bone. We didn’t care much for the sausage it was spicy and salty but my husband liked them. Chicken was not dry but a little flavorless. I am a brisket lover but this wasn’t the best, it was a little dry, it looked like chopped pork and I prefer sliced against the grain. Loved the Mac and cheese but the potato salad had a great flavor but the potatoes were a little firm. Bbq sauces were meh. Overall a good meal for 4 $90.00+ Be careful when trying to find for the first time we drove by past it and had to come back around the block. Parking was a little tight for our large SUV. We did get lucky the second time around and found a parking space on the street. The Business is located in a house, looking storefront and does have wheelchair access.
